## 2.8.0 — Setting renamed

For plugin authors targeting the Murelle audio-guide platform: the setting formerly called GUIDE_STREAM_TOKEN_SOURCE has been renamed to AUDIO_STREAM_AUTH_SOURCE to match the rest of the streaming config. The old name is still read as a fallback until 3.0, but plugins should migrate now. Behavior is unchanged; only the key differs. In your env file, set the new variable name, and place the associated streaming credential directly beneath it on the next line.

vault entry, fadup-tagag: RELAY_SECRET8=2fd92179

**Action Item 7 (owner: Priya's team):** Add lint rules for SQL files to the Cobblewick CI pipeline. The outage happened because an unqualified DELETE slipped through review — a linter would've flagged it in seconds. We want rules for missing WHERE clauses, implicit cross joins, and non-deterministic ordering in migrations. Reviewers: please block merges on lint failures once this lands, no exceptions for "quick fixes." The proposed rule set and rollout timeline are written up on the internal page.

dashboard of yagep-tajop = https://jira.tolvaqsys.internal/browse/pages/pages/browse

Customer-Concentration Risk (Managers Only)

Sales leads: Hollis Fabrication now accounts for just under forty percent of recurring revenue, well above our internal threshold. Their renewal lands in Q2 and pricing pressure is expected. Diversification targets for the Merrow and coastal territories are being revised upward. The confidential note below covers our mitigation plans.

confidential, yafof-tawef: The finance team signed off on a budget of $34.3 million for Project Zorox. The renewal with Aldethax Freight closes at $12.7 million a year, 10 percent below the last contract.

## Building Access — Spares Room (Hullbrook Annex)

Contractors: the spare hardware room is down the east corridor on the ground floor, third door on the left. Sign in at the front desk first and grab a visitor lanyard. Anything you take out, jot it in the blue logbook — yes, even the little stuff. The door self-locks, so don't wedge it. To get in, punch in the code below.

staff pass of hagug-taguf = bdg-HJ-9